think project! acquires BIM vendor Ceapoint

DESITE from Ceapoint

Germany’s think project! deepens its BIM portfolio by buying fellow German company Ceapoint. Munich, Germany-based SaaS construction collaboration vendor think project! has acquired the German building information modelling (BIM) specialist ceapoint aec technologies GmbH (no transaction value given; news release). Autodesk acquires Plangrid for $875m

Surprise consolidation in the construction cloud collaboration space as Autodesk acquires the rapidly expanding Plangrid. Autodesk has announced it is to acquire PlanGrid, the San-Francisco-based provider of construction productivity software, for US$875 million, saying it will “enable Autodesk to offer a more comprehensive, cloud-based construction platform.” PlanGrid software lets general contractors, subcontractors and owners in commercial, …
